首页
/ 3分钟上手的神经网络绘图神器:让架构可视化效率提升10倍

3分钟上手的神经网络绘图神器:让架构可视化效率提升10倍

2026-04-27 13:45:48作者:卓艾滢Kingsley

作为一名深度学习爱好者,你是否也曾为绘制神经网络结构图而抓狂?手动调整上百个节点位置、反复修改连接线样式、导出后发现分辨率模糊——这些耗时又低效的操作,往往让我们把宝贵的时间浪费在绘图上,而非算法本身。今天要给大家安利的这款工具,彻底解决了神经网络可视化的痛点,让零基础也能轻松生成专业级架构图。

🎯 神经网络绘图的三大痛点与解决方案

痛点一:节点排版混乱,手动调整耗时

适用场景:教学演示或论文配图需要清晰展示网络层次
操作难点:传统绘图工具中需要手动对齐每层神经元,稍有调整就牵一发而动全身
解决方案:参数化自动布局功能,输入层结构参数后工具自动计算最优排列方式,确保每层节点等距分布,连接线自然流畅。

痛点二:格式兼容性差,修改成本高

适用场景:需要在论文、PPT、网页中复用同一图形
操作难点:导出为图片格式后无法修改,矢量图软件操作门槛高
解决方案:原生SVG格式输出,支持无限缩放不失真,可直接用记事本编辑文本内容,用浏览器实时预览修改效果。

痛点三:专业术语门槛,新手望而却步

适用场景:零基础学习者需要快速绘制网络示意图
操作难点:专业绘图工具中的"卷积核""池化层"等术语难以理解
解决方案:可视化配置面板,用"过滤器大小""下采样比例"等通俗表述替代专业术语,降低学习成本。

🛠️ 工具核心功能全解析

1. 三种网络类型一键切换

工具内置了针对不同网络结构的优化渲染模式:

  • 全连接网络模式:自动将神经元排列为整齐的矩阵,适合展示简单的感知机模型
  • 卷积网络模式:用立方体堆叠效果展示特征图尺寸变化,直观呈现卷积过程
  • 深度网络模式:通过层级缩进展示复杂网络的嵌套结构,支持展开/折叠子网络

2. 个性化样式定制系统

内置5套预设主题,也可自定义:

  • 节点形状:圆形/方形/六边形等6种基础形状
  • 连接线:支持直线/曲线/箭头等8种样式
  • 颜色方案:提供彩虹渐变、灰度系列等12套配色模板

3. 智能参数计算引擎

输入基础参数后自动完成复杂计算:

  • 自动调整画布大小适配网络规模
  • 智能分配各层间距避免视觉重叠
  • 根据节点数量动态调整字体大小

📝 零基础实操案例:10分钟绘制图像分类网络

以下是使用工具绘制一个简单图像分类网络的全过程对比:

传统绘图方式 工具绘制方式
1. 新建画布设置尺寸 1. 选择"卷积网络"模板
2. 插入12个圆形作为输入层 2. 设置输入层参数:28×28像素
3. 手动绘制连接线36条 3. 添加卷积层:32个3×3过滤器
4. 调整字体大小5次 4. 添加池化层:2×2下采样
5. 导出PNG格式文件 5. 点击"生成SVG"按钮
总耗时:约45分钟 总耗时:约8分钟

完成基础配置后,工具会自动生成包含输入层、2个卷积块和1个全连接层的完整架构图。通过右侧属性面板,我们还可以调整每个层的颜色,将卷积层设置为蓝色系,全连接层设置为橙色系,让不同功能模块一目了然。

💡 进阶技巧与常见问题解决

高效绘图的三个实用技巧

  1. 使用模板库:工具内置10+经典网络模板,可直接修改参数快速生成相似结构
  2. 快捷键操作:Ctrl+D快速复制层结构,Ctrl+箭头键微调位置
  3. 分层导出:支持单独导出某几层结构,方便制作动态演示素材

零基础如何快速掌握工具?

从简单网络开始练习是关键。建议先尝试绘制只有2-3层的简单模型,熟悉参数与图形的对应关系后,再逐步增加网络复杂度。工具提供的"引导模式"会在首次使用时提供交互式教程,跟着步骤操作30分钟就能基本掌握核心功能。

常见错误解决方法

  • SVG文件无法打开:检查浏览器是否为最新版本,推荐使用Chrome 80+或Firefox 75+
  • 中文显示乱码:在"设置-字体"中选择支持中文的字体,如微软雅黑
  • 节点重叠:增加"层间距"参数或使用"自动布局"功能重新排列

🚀 工具使用场景拓展

这款神经网络绘图工具不仅适用于学术论文和教学演示,还有更多实用场景:

  • 项目文档:为GitHub项目README生成直观的架构说明图
  • 技术分享:在博客或公众号文章中插入可交互的SVG图形
  • 代码注释:将简化版网络结构作为代码注释,提高可读性

通过参数化设计和自动化布局,这款工具将神经网络可视化的效率提升了至少5倍,让我们能够将更多精力投入到算法设计和模型优化上。无论你是深度学习初学者还是资深研究者,都能通过它快速创建专业、美观的网络架构图。现在就动手尝试,体验神经网络绘图的全新方式吧!

小提示:工具完全在浏览器中运行,无需安装任何软件。只需将项目克隆到本地,打开index.html文件即可开始使用。对于复杂网络,建议先在纸上勾勒草图,再对照输入参数,能进一步提高绘图效率。

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
447
80
docsdocs
暂无描述
Dockerfile
691
4.48 K
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
408
328
pytorchpytorch
Ascend Extension for PyTorch
Python
550
673
kernelkernel
deepin linux kernel
C
28
16
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.59 K
930
ops-mathops-math
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
955
931
communitycommunity
本项目是CANN开源社区的核心管理仓库,包含社区的治理章程、治理组织、通用操作指引及流程规范等基础信息
652
232
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
564
Cangjie-ExamplesCangjie-Examples
本仓将收集和展示高质量的仓颉示例代码,欢迎大家投稿,让全世界看到您的妙趣设计,也让更多人通过您的编码理解和喜爱仓颉语言。
C
436
4.43 K